PORT TOWNSEND — Craig Leon, 30, from Eugene, Ore., leads runners up Eisenhower Drive at Fort Worden State Park during the 37th Rhody Run on Sunday.
Leon lead from start to finish and completed the 12-kilometer (7.46 miles) run in 38 minutes, 20 seconds.
About 1,800 participants took part in the annual event that closes out the Rhody Festival.
